Encrypt and Decrypt any File IN Android or Java

Encrypt and Decrypt any File IN Android or Java



package com.example.encryption;

import java.io.FileInputStream;
import java.io.FileOutputStream;
import java.io.IOException;
import java.io.InputStream;
import java.io.OutputStream;

import javax.crypto.Cipher;
import javax.crypto.CipherInputStream;
import javax.crypto.CipherOutputStream;
import javax.crypto.SecretKey;
import javax.crypto.SecretKeyFactory;
import javax.crypto.spec.DESKeySpec;

import android.os.Bundle;
import android.app.Activity;
import android.util.Log;
import android.view.Menu;

public class MainActivity extends Activity {

@Override
protected void onCreate(Bundle savedInstanceState) {
super.onCreate(savedInstanceState);
setContentView(R.layout.activity_main);
String key = "squirrel123"; // needs to be at least 8 characters for DES
try{ Log.e("started", "");
FileInputStream fis = new FileInputStream("sdcard/raj.jpg");

FileOutputStream fos = new FileOutputStream("sdcard/c.txt");
encrypt(key, fis, fos);

FileInputStream fis2 = new FileInputStream("sdcard/c.txt");
FileOutputStream fos2 = new FileOutputStream("sdcard/c.jpg");
decrypt(key, fis2, fos2);
}catch(Exception e){e.printStackTrace();} catch (Throwable e) {
// TODO Auto-generated catch block
e.printStackTrace();
}
}

@Override
public boolean onCreateOptionsMenu(Menu menu) {
// Inflate the menu; this adds items to the action bar if it is present.
getMenuInflater().inflate(R.menu.activity_main, menu);
return true;
}
public static void encrypt(String key, InputStream is, OutputStream os) throws Throwable {
encryptOrDecrypt(key, Cipher.ENCRYPT_MODE, is, os);
}

public static void decrypt(String key, InputStream is, OutputStream os) throws Throwable {
encryptOrDecrypt(key, Cipher.DECRYPT_MODE, is, os);
}

public static void encryptOrDecrypt(String key, int mode, InputStream is, OutputStream os) throws Throwable {

DESKeySpec dks = new DESKeySpec(key.getBytes());
SecretKeyFactory skf = SecretKeyFactory.getInstance("DES");
SecretKey desKey = skf.generateSecret(dks);
Cipher cipher = Cipher.getInstance("DES"); // DES/ECB/PKCS5Padding for SunJCE

if (mode == Cipher.ENCRYPT_MODE) {
cipher.init(Cipher.ENCRYPT_MODE, desKey);
CipherInputStream cis = new CipherInputStream(is, cipher);
doCopy(cis, os);
} else if (mode == Cipher.DECRYPT_MODE) {
cipher.init(Cipher.DECRYPT_MODE, desKey);
CipherOutputStream cos = new CipherOutputStream(os, cipher);
doCopy(is, cos);
}
}

public static void doCopy(InputStream is, OutputStream os) throws IOException {
byte[] bytes = new byte[64];
int numBytes;
while ((numBytes = is.read(bytes)) != -1) {
os.write(bytes, 0, numBytes);
}
os.flush();
os.close();
is.close();
}
}

Rsync Working Example Android


Rsync Working Sample Android
Properly Tested Example
If need any help just mail @ rajeshsaini890@gmail.com

first you need to download rsyncdroid project from google project by svn
http://code.google.com/p/rsyncdroid/source/checkout
type command in terminal sudo apt-get install subversion
to install svn then copy svn command from project page and paste to terminal 
then import the downloaded project to eclipse
now 
first replace the complete code given in Rsyncdroid.class file with the give below
and now copy rsync binary file form R.raw.rsync and paste it to device folder /system/xbin/rsync you can use rootexplorer.apk to do this
now 
you need to generate dss_key and dss_key.pub by using dropbearkey
then put dss_key and dss_key.pub file in sdcard.
then copy contents of dss_key.pub and paste to the server or your computers folder Home/.ssh/ AuthorizedKeys file.
This is posswordless authentication.

now put your host username in rsync command source directory and resource directory and path of dss_key file in sdcard  as given below
and run program.
